OpenDMAP (Open Source Direct Memory Access Parser) is a natural language processing (text mining) application: a semantic parser for information extraction.
MinGen is a Minimalist generator, the logical opposite to a parser. MinGen generates syntactically valid sentences by following the rules of Minimalism.

vcif is an open source software for validation of Crystallographic Information Files. It supports lexical, parser and dictionary validation (DDL 1 and 2 are fully supported, DDLm draft partially supported)
Poga is software for processing of formal languages, especially for processing automata and grammars. It has modular architecture, it is programmed in C++ and it doesn't have a GUI (it has CLI).
With OSM Parser it is possible to process OpenStreetMap geodata for various purposes. For example, it can be used to extract streets or other OSM elements for user defined regions to generate a street directory.
A Python package that provides classes and tools for dealing with dimensional quantities. Includes a parser for the quantity language (i.e. calculates "3 meters per second in miles per hour") and a class for constructing matrices containing dimensions.

A bioinformatics package to analyse ESTs (Expressed Sequence Tags) easily. It contains functionalities of ESTs for EST submission, Batch BLAST and BLAST result parser, etc. easiEST contains JAVA GUI applications for analysing ESTs or other sequences
This project aims to develop a parser for Finnish. The parser and the system of grammatical competence assumed herein, are based on the minimalist theory of grammar (Chomsky 1995, 2005) and Bare Lexicon Hypothesis (Brattico, in prep).
Provides a GUI interface to grammatical structure and relations (as parsed by the Stanford Parser) of any text.
Contains grammatical relation editor to modify, import, export grammatical relation definitions (tregex patterns and features).

This compact function parser module written in Fortran95 is intended for applications where a set of Fortran-style mathematical expressions is specified at runtime and is then evaluated for a large number of variable values.
Math.NET aims to provide a self contained clean framework for symbolic mathematical (Computer Algebra System) and numerical/scientific computations, including a parser and support for linear algebra, complex differential analysis, system solving and more
A collection of python scripts to create and handle an XML corpus (a large collection of text for linguistic purpose) from an original Wikipedia database backup dump. It includes a regular expression based parser for the MediaWiki markup language.
Automatic generation of documentation on Delphi projects from source code. Distinctive features are exact parsing gathering lots of information and a division of the parser and configurable generators (HTML, Win- & HTML-Help, PDF, LaTeX, XMI export)
Ceme Evaluates Math Expressions. Ceme is a free math expression parser library written in C# supporting various operators and functions. It also has the option of adding your own functions. A wrapper DLL is provided for non .NET applications.
Currently, this project consists of a pure java math expression parser optimized for repeated evaluation. Development of an interactive 3D math visualization application based on this parser is planned for the future.
